    In terms of pure power, Muay Thai is far more lethal than Sanda. But from a practical point of view, Muay Thai is not necessarily much more powerful than Sanda, and even inferior to Sanda.

    The most obvious point is speed. The power of Muay Thai is deep and heavy, and it really consumes physical strength, but the frequency of attacks is indeed not as good as Sanda. In actual combat, mobility has a great advantage, and the person who practices Sanda may not be able to fight Muay Thai, but he can exhaust him.

    If you have received professional strength-strengthening training, it is not impossible for Sanda to achieve the effect of Muay Thai to defeat the enemy with one blow.

    Now many people's opinion is that Muay Thai is extremely powerful, but in fact, practicing Muay Thai is taking a path of "killing a thousand enemies and losing eight hundred", the peak of Muay Thai fighters is only about 30 or 40 years old, although the peak of sanda fighters is about the same, but as they get older, Muay Thai fighters' bones will first age, producing more sequelae, for this point, even if sanda fighters will have some sequelae, but it is also much better.

    So if you want to say which is more powerful, Sanda or Muay Thai, I think it's still five or five.

    Muay Thai is a traditional Thai martial arts technique, while Sanda is a product of the sporting Chinese martial arts.

    Both martial arts can be attacked with punches and feet, sanda does not allow elbow and knee attacks, but can use wrestling, while Muay Thai allows elbows and knees, but generally does not use wrestling (in fact, Muay Thai matches can be wrestling, but no points are counted).

    In addition, sanda matches are based on a point system, where you can score points if you hit them, while Muay Thai matches are based on an advantage decision, where you must knock out your opponent or gain a clear advantage to win. So in general, Muay Thai fights are more intense and ferocious.
